/*统一浏览器默认样式*/
body, h1, h2, h3, h4, h5, h6, hr, p, blockquote,dl, dt, dd, ul, ol, li,pre,form, fieldset, legend, button, input, textarea,th, td{margin:0;padding:0;}
body,button, input, select, textarea{font: 12px/1.75 tahoma, arial, \5b8b\4f53, sans-serif;}
h1, h2, h3, h4, h5, h6,font{ font-size: 100%; }
ul, ol,li { list-style: none; }
a { text-decoration: none; }
a:hover { text-decoration: underline; }
img { border: 0; }
button, input, select, textarea { font-size: 100%; } 

html,body{width:100%;}

body{word-wrap:break-word;white-space:-moz-pre-wrap; line-height:24px;}
/*定义清除浮动样式*/
.solid:after{content:'\20';display:block;height:0;clear:both;}
.solid{*zoom:1;}
.floor{width:950px; margin:0 auto;}
.top{ height:170px; background:url(images/top.jpg); position:relative; border-bottom:solid 2px #b82700;}
.top .logo{ width:118px; height:33px; display:block; position:absolute; top:10px; left:20px;}
.top p{ color:#fff; width:625px; position:absolute; top:119px; left:30px;}
.top .xs{ position:absolute; color:#fff; font-weight:800; bottom:5px; left:597px;}
.top .wj{ position:absolute; color:#fff; font-weight:800; bottom:5px; left:713px;}
.a1{ width:668px; height:242px; float:left; background:#fef3e7; border:solid 1px #fdb7b4; border-top:none; text-align:center;}
.a1 img{ padding:10px 0 10px;}
.a11{ margin-left:12px;}
.a11 a{ width:78px; height:44px; font-size:14px; display:block; line-height:44px; text-align:center; color:#333; background:#ffffff; float:left; margin-bottom:3px; margin-right:3px;}
.a11 a:hover{ text-decoration:none;}
.a2{ width:268px; float:right; height:242px; border:solid 1px #fdb7b4; border-top:none; background:#fef3e7; overflow:hidden;}
.a2 ul{ width:234px; margin:0 auto; background:#fff; padding:0 10px;}
.a2 li{ border-bottom:dashed 1px #cccccc; *height:21px; *line-height:21px;}
.a2 li font{ font-family:宋体; float:left;}
.a2 li span{ float:right;}
.b{ margin:10px auto;}
.b1{ width:670px; float:left;}
.b11 .tit{ height:35px; width:670px; background:url(images/bbg1.jpg);}
.b11 .con{ height:129px;  border:solid 1px #fdb7b4; border-top:none;}
.b11 .con p{ width:495px; padding:20px 0 0 163px; background:url(images/bbg2.jpg) 10px center no-repeat;}
.b11 .con p a{ font-family:宋体; color:#fd0000;}
.b12{ margin-top:10px;}
.b12 img{ float:left;}
.b2{ width:268px; height:287px; border:solid 1px #fdb7b4; float:right; background:#fef3e7;}
.b21{ height:41px; background:url(images/bbg3.jpg);}
.b21 a{ float:right; padding-right:3px; color:#ff0000;}
.b22{ width:235px; height:226px; padding:0 10px 10px; overflow:hidden; background:#fff; margin:0 auto;}
.b22 strong{ padding-left:15px; background:url(images/lian.jpg) left center no-repeat; color:#e34101;}
.c1{ width:670px; float:left;}
.c1 .tit{ height:33px; background:url(images/cbg1.jpg);}
.c1 .con{ height:283px; padding:10px 0 0 20px; border:solid 1px #fdb7b4; border-top:none; background:url(images/cbg2.jpg) right bottom no-repeat;}
.c1 .con table{ width:505px; height:276px;}
.c1 .con table a{ color:#000000;}
.c2{ width:268px; height:324px; border:solid 1px #fdb7b4; float:right; background:#fef3e7;}
.c2 .tit{ height:34px; background:url(images/cbg3.jpg); overflow:hidden;}
.c2 .con{ width:250px; height:260px; margin:0 auto; background:#fff; padding:10px 0 10px 5px;}
.c2 .con p{ font-size:14px; text-indent:2em; margin-bottom:10px;}
.c2 .con p a{ color:#ff0000;}
.c2 .con li{ font-family:宋体; line-height:26px;}
.c2 .con li a{ color:#000000;}
.d{ width:948px; height:33px; line-height:33px; border:solid 1px #fdbfbc; background:url(images/dbg1.jpg) repeat-x; overflow:hidden; margin:10px auto;}
.d strong{ font-size:18px; float:left; color:#d60a0a; padding-left:10px;}
.d a{ font-weight:800; float:right; color:#db2623; padding-right:10px;}
.d1{ width:670px; height:251px; float:left; background:#fdb7b4;}
.d1 td{ background:#fff; text-align:center;}
.d1 .tr1 td{ background:#fff6f1; font-size:14px;}
.d1 td a{ color:#333;}
.d1 .td1{ text-align:left; padding-left:20px;}
.d2{ width:268px; height:249px; border:solid 1px #fdb7b4; float:right; background:#fef3e7;}
.d2 .tit{ height:34px; background:url(images/dbg2.jpg); overflow:hidden;}
.d2 .con{ width:245px; height:188px; margin:0 auto; background:#fff; padding:10px 5px;}
.d2 .con p a{ font-family:宋体; color:#ff0000;}
